Thermal and non-thermal intensity dependent optical nonlinearities in ethanol at 800 nm, 1480 nm, and 1560 nm: erratum

Open Access Open Access

Abstract

We correct the unit of pulse duration in Table 1 [J. Opt. Soc. Am. B 38, 1104 (2021) [CrossRef]  ]. The correct unit is femtosecond (fs).

After the paper was published [1], we found an error regarding the unit in the pulse duration column (Table 1 of the original paper). Instead of picosecond (ps), it should be femtosecond (fs). Therefore, the correct data are as shown in Table 1 of this erratum.
